{"id":232313,"date":"2023-01-21T17:26:00","date_gmt":"2023-01-21T14:26:00","guid":{"rendered":"https:\/\/wordpress.mediadoma.com\/?p=232313"},"modified":"2022-11-10T08:39:36","modified_gmt":"2022-11-10T05:39:36","slug":"reducir-el-uso-de-la-base-de-datos-de-wordpress","status":"publish","type":"post","link":"https:\/\/wordpress.mediadoma.com\/es\/reducir-el-uso-de-la-base-de-datos-de-wordpress\/","title":{"rendered":"Reducir el uso de la base de datos de WordPress"},"content":{"rendered":"<p>Mi proveedor de FTP (fasthosts) solo permite un uso m\u00e1ximo de 150 MB por base de datos creada. Esto es lo suficientemente grande para la mayor\u00eda de los usos personales. Sin embargo, el otro d\u00eda, despu\u00e9s de iniciar sesi\u00f3n en el panel de control, not\u00e9 que la base de datos que uso para crear mi blog (este sitio) ya ha tenido un porcentaje de uso del 23 %. Aunque no tengo muchas publicaciones.<\/p>\n<p>Este es definitivamente un problema potencial. No quiero pagar por la actualizaci\u00f3n de espacio cuando alcance los 150 MB tan pronto. Y la siguiente es una forma r\u00e1pida de reducir el uso de la base de datos que toma el sitio de wordpress. En mi caso se ha reducido al 3% tras los siguientes pasos.<\/p>\n<h3>1 Eliminar revisiones<\/h3>\n<p>Para la mayor\u00eda de los sitios de wordpress, la funci\u00f3n &#8216;revisiones&#8217; para publicaciones es completamente in\u00fatil. Una revisi\u00f3n es una &quot;instant\u00e1nea&quot; de la publicaci\u00f3n para que pueda recuperarla en cualquier momento cuando cometa un error. La revisi\u00f3n seguramente crece si tienes muchas publicaciones y solo est\u00e1n ah\u00ed ocupando espacio.<\/p>\n<p>Aseg\u00farese de hacer una copia de seguridad de su base de datos primero y ejecute el siguiente SQL (por ejemplo, usando PHPAdmin).<\/p>\n<pre><code>DELETE FROM wp_posts WHERE post_type = \"revision\";<\/code><\/pre>\n<h3>2 Deshabilitar revisiones<\/h3>\n<p>Para evitar problemas futuros, si nunca usa la funci\u00f3n &#8216;revisi\u00f3n posterior&#8217;, puede deshabilitarla agregando la siguiente l\u00ednea en wp_config.php debajo de la carpeta de instalaci\u00f3n de WordPress, despu\u00e9s de la siguiente l\u00ednea.<\/p>\n<pre><code>define('DB_COLLATE', '');\n\u00a0\n\/\/ add this.\ndefine('WP_POST_REVISIONS', false);<\/code><\/pre>\n<h3>3 Eliminar comentarios de spam (y tambi\u00e9n no aprobados)<\/h3>\n<p>En mi caso, la tabla wp_comments consume mucho espacio que wp_posts. Esto se debe simplemente a que muchas ara\u00f1as de spam publicar\u00e1n comentarios en su sitio y, en mi caso, ser\u00e1n capturados como comentarios de spam sin notificarle. D\u00edas tras d\u00edas, su base de datos crecer\u00e1.<\/p>\n<p>Utilice el siguiente comando SQL para eliminar todos los comentarios que no sean &quot;aprobados&quot;. Aseg\u00farese de revisar todos los comentarios &#8216;no aprobados&#8217; primero.<\/p>\n<pre><code>delete from `wp_acmcomments` where `comment_approved` &lt;&gt; 1<\/code><\/pre>\n<p>Ajuste la instrucci\u00f3n where si solo desea eliminar los comentarios de spam.<\/p>\n<p>Puede poner las soluciones anteriores en un <a href=\"https:\/\/helloacm.com\/crontab-generator\/\" target=\"_blank\" rel=\"noopener nofollow\" class=\"external external_icon\">crontab<\/a> que se ejecuta regularmente, por ejemplo, diariamente. Y se le sugiere ejecutar la <strong>tabla de optimizaci\u00f3n<\/strong> despu\u00e9s de purgar la tabla correspondiente.<\/p>\n<p><div id=\"PostUnique_PostSource\" style=\"padding-top: 50px\">Fuente de grabaci\u00f3n:  <a target=\"_blank\" rel=\"noopener nofollow\" href=\"\/\/helloacm.com\" class=\"external external_icon\">helloacm.com<\/a><\/div><\/p>\n","protected":false},"excerpt":{"rendered":"<p>Reducir el uso de la base de datos de WordPress<\/p>\n","protected":false},"author":1,"featured_media":224094,"comment_status":"closed","ping_status":"closed","sticky":false,"template":"","format":"standard","meta":{"footnotes":"","_wp_rev_ctl_limit":""},"categories":[892,716,914,800,840,1085,861],"tags":[1172],"class_list":["post-232313","post","type-post","status-publish","format-standard","has-post-thumbnail","hentry","category-codigo","category-desarrollador","category-otro","category-php-2","category-tutoriales","category-velocidad-del-sitio","category-wordpress-2","tag-affiai-es"],"_links":{"self":[{"href":"https:\/\/wordpress.mediadoma.com\/es\/wp-json\/wp\/v2\/posts\/232313","targetHints":{"allow":["GET"]}}],"collection":[{"href":"https:\/\/wordpress.mediadoma.com\/es\/wp-json\/wp\/v2\/posts"}],"about":[{"href":"https:\/\/wordpress.mediadoma.com\/es\/wp-json\/wp\/v2\/types\/post"}],"author":[{"embeddable":true,"href":"https:\/\/wordpress.mediadoma.com\/es\/wp-json\/wp\/v2\/users\/1"}],"replies":[{"embeddable":true,"href":"https:\/\/wordpress.mediadoma.com\/es\/wp-json\/wp\/v2\/comments?post=232313"}],"version-history":[{"count":0,"href":"https:\/\/wordpress.mediadoma.com\/es\/wp-json\/wp\/v2\/posts\/232313\/revisions"}],"wp:featuredmedia":[{"embeddable":true,"href":"https:\/\/wordpress.mediadoma.com\/es\/wp-json\/wp\/v2\/media\/224094"}],"wp:attachment":[{"href":"https:\/\/wordpress.mediadoma.com\/es\/wp-json\/wp\/v2\/media?parent=232313"}],"wp:term":[{"taxonomy":"category","embeddable":true,"href":"https:\/\/wordpress.mediadoma.com\/es\/wp-json\/wp\/v2\/categories?post=232313"},{"taxonomy":"post_tag","embeddable":true,"href":"https:\/\/wordpress.mediadoma.com\/es\/wp-json\/wp\/v2\/tags?post=232313"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}